I have a very basic question about CDN - BlobStorage and WebRole, and perfrormance.
I have a very simple web site with static content, HTML, Js, Images, CSS & videos (totally could me max 3-5MB the whole content if the users visit all the site). The traffic of my web site will be 98% from UK and I am planning to have a maximum of 500.000 unique visitors per day.
My question is about performance.
Would you recommend me enabling CDN on my webrole? Would I benefit from it? is there a benefit using CDN even if my traffic is coming "mainly" from UK? is CDN content cached on Internet providers (eg. BT) proxy?
Would you recommend me hosting images, video etc on a blob storage account and reference it with absolute url from the web role? is there any difference in term of performance between hosting a static file on a blob (may be enabling CDN on the storage account?) or just put the static file on the web role?
I have not found many references online, but I guess that the web role, the CDN and the Storage, use different disks / cache layers / network layers and it should affect on performances.
